The Arhats Bhadra and Kanaka-Bharadvaja

18th century?
Object PlaceTibet
Medium/TechniqueDistemper and gold on cotton, mounted with silk brocade, wood dowels, brass knobs, silk veil, cotton backing
Dimensions134 x 68 cm (52 3/4 x 26 3/4 in.)
Credit LineAsiatic Curator's Fund
Accession number59.282

InscriptionsOn obverse, to the left of the lower arhat, in gold ink, in Tibetan, is an inscription identifying the figure.Provenance1959, purchased by David Macdonald, Kalimpong, West Bengal; 1959, gift of the Asiatic Curator's Fund to the MFA. (Accession Date: May 14, 1959)
